My basement computer room, or, "Byte Cellar."

See a QTVR movie / panorama of the setup.

All of the machines on a desk are fully functional and I do spend a little time with each with some frequency. These are either systems I've owned (and sold) in the past or systems that were far too expensive to own back in the day, but cheap now on eBay.

Good times are had here.
